To Friends of Catholic Charities and All People of Good Will:

2009 saw us provide service to 45,828 of our poorest and most vulnerable people in Northwest Florida. I would like to bring to your attention three families we served this year. All three of these stories are featured in our 2009 Annual Report.

After 16 years of marriage and prayer, it was Catholic Charities’ adoption program that brought baby Chase to Mark and Sonya. God answered their prayers and filled their hearts with love.


Tara suffered through years of drug and alcohol addiction, but she and her new baby found restoration at St. Barnabas House. It was Catholic Charities that provided “a wonderful stepping stone for a new life” and Tara is now sober, working, a new car owner, attending church and making new friends.

“Swallowed in the pit of poverty” for years, Jennifer, her husband and her children now own their own home. The Bridges to Circles program provided “allies” and a sense of community to “bridge” Jennifer to a nursing degree and help her family gain financial independence.
